Request a ConsultationAn infinity pool creates the illusion of water extending endlessly toward a view, sea or skyline. Behind that effortless look sits precise hydraulic engineering — a weir edge, catch trough and balance tank tuned to keep the surface perfectly level.

A precisely levelled overflow (weir) edge lets water spill into a hidden catch trough and balance tank, then recirculate — keeping the visible surface perfectly flush with the horizon.
